/*
* @test
* @bug 6268315
* @bug 6273812
* @summary Configuration should be provider-based
* @build GetInstanceConfigSpi GetInstanceProvider
* @run main/othervm -Djava.security.auth.login.config==${test.src}${/}GetInstance.config GetInstance
*/
import javax.security.auth.login.*;
import java.security.*;
import java.io.File;
import java.net.URI;
public class GetInstance {
private static final String JAVA_CONFIG = "JavaLoginConfig";
private static final String MOD0 = "com.foo.Module";
private static final String MOD1 = "com.bar.Module";
private static final String MOD2 = "com.foobar.Module";
private static final String MOD3 = "Module";
private static class BadParam implements Configuration.Parameters { }
public static void main(String[] args) throws Exception {
int testnum = 1;
GetInstance gi = new GetInstance();
testnum = gi.testDefault(testnum);
testnum = gi.testStringProvider(testnum);
testnum = gi.testProvider(testnum);
testnum = gi.testCustomImpl(testnum);
testnum = gi.testURIParam(testnum);
testnum = gi.testException(testnum);
}
private int testDefault(int testnum) throws Exception {
// get an instance of the default ConfigSpiFile
Configuration c = Configuration.getInstance(JAVA_CONFIG, null);
doTest(c, testnum++);
// get an instance of FooConfig
try {
c = Configuration.getInstance("FooConfig", null);
throw new SecurityException("test " + testnum++ + " failed");
} catch (NoSuchAlgorithmException nsae) {
// good
System.out.println("test " + testnum++ + " passed");
}
return testnum;
}
private int testStringProvider(int testnum) throws Exception {
// get an instance of JavaLoginConfig from SUN
Configuration c = Configuration.getInstance(JAVA_CONFIG, null, "SUN");
doTest(c, testnum++);
// get an instance of JavaLoginConfig from SunRsaSign
try {
c = Configuration.getInstance(JAVA_CONFIG, null, "SunRsaSign");
throw new SecurityException("test " + testnum++ + " failed");
} catch (NoSuchAlgorithmException nsae) {
// good
System.out.println("test " + testnum++ + " passed");
}
// get an instance of JavaLoginConfig from FOO
try {
c = Configuration.getInstance(JAVA_CONFIG, null, "FOO");
throw new SecurityException("test " + testnum++ + " failed");
} catch (NoSuchProviderException nspe) {
// good
System.out.println("test " + testnum++ + " passed");
}
return testnum;
}
private int testProvider(int testnum) throws Exception {
// get an instance of JavaLoginConfig from SUN
Configuration c = Configuration.getInstance(JAVA_CONFIG,
null,
Security.getProvider("SUN"));
doTest(c, testnum++);
// get an instance of JavaLoginConfig from SunRsaSign
try {
c = Configuration.getInstance(JAVA_CONFIG,
null,
Security.getProvider("SunRsaSign"));
throw new SecurityException("test " + testnum++ + " failed");
} catch (NoSuchAlgorithmException nsae) {
// good
System.out.println("test " + testnum++ + " passed");
}
return testnum;
}
private int testCustomImpl(int testnum) throws Exception {
Provider customProvider = new GetInstanceProvider();
Configuration c = Configuration.getInstance("GetInstanceConfigSpi",
null,
customProvider);
doCustomTest(c, testnum++, customProvider);
return testnum;
}
private int testURIParam(int testnum) throws Exception {
// get an instance of JavaLoginConfig
// from SUN and have it read from the URI
File file = new File(System.getProperty("test.src", "."),
"GetInstance.configURI");
URI uri = file.toURI();
URIParameter uriParam = new URIParameter(uri);
Configuration c = Configuration.getInstance(JAVA_CONFIG, uriParam);
doTestURI(c, uriParam, testnum++);
return testnum;
}
private int testException(int testnum) throws Exception {
// get an instance of JavaLoginConfig
// from SUN and have it read from the bad URI
File file = new File(System.getProperty("test.src", "."),
"GetInstance.bad.configURI");
URI uri = file.toURI();
URIParameter uriParam = new URIParameter(uri);
try {
Configuration c = Configuration.getInstance(JAVA_CONFIG, uriParam);
throw new SecurityException("expected IOException");
} catch (NoSuchAlgorithmException nsae) {
if (nsae.getCause() instanceof java.io.IOException) {
System.out.println("exception test passed: " +
nsae.getCause().getMessage());
} else {
throw new SecurityException("expected IOException");
}
}
// pass bad param
try {
Configuration c = Configuration.getInstance(JAVA_CONFIG,
new BadParam());
throw new SecurityException("test " + testnum++ + " failed");
} catch (IllegalArgumentException iae) {
// good
System.out.println("test " + testnum++ + " passed");
}
try {
Configuration c = Configuration.getInstance(JAVA_CONFIG,
new BadParam(),
"SUN");
throw new SecurityException("test " + testnum++ + " failed");
} catch (IllegalArgumentException iae) {
// good
System.out.println("test " + testnum++ + " passed");
}
try {
Configuration c = Configuration.getInstance(JAVA_CONFIG,
new BadParam(),
Security.getProvider("SUN"));
throw new SecurityException("test " + testnum++ + " failed");
} catch (IllegalArgumentException iae) {
// good
System.out.println("test " + testnum++ + " passed");
}
return testnum;
}
private int doCommon(Configuration c, int testnum) throws Exception {
AppConfigurationEntry[] entries = c.getAppConfigurationEntry("EMPTY");
if (entries == null) {
System.out.println("test " + testnum + ".1 passed");
} else {
throw new SecurityException("test " + testnum + ".1 failed");
}
entries = c.getAppConfigurationEntry("one");
if (entries.length == 1 &&
MOD0.equals(entries[0].getLoginModuleName()) &&
AppConfigurationEntry.LoginModuleControlFlag.REQUIRED ==
entries[0].getControlFlag()) {
System.out.println("test " + testnum + ".2 passed");
} else {
throw new SecurityException("test " + testnum + ".2 failed");
}
entries = c.getAppConfigurationEntry("two");
if (entries.length == 2 &&
MOD0.equals(entries[0].getLoginModuleName()) &&
AppConfigurationEntry.LoginModuleControlFlag.SUFFICIENT ==
entries[0].getControlFlag() &&
MOD1.equals(entries[1].getLoginModuleName()) &&
AppConfigurationEntry.LoginModuleControlFlag.REQUIRED ==
entries[1].getControlFlag()) {
System.out.println("test " + testnum + ".3 passed");
} else {
throw new SecurityException("test " + testnum + ".3 failed");
}
entries = c.getAppConfigurationEntry("three");
if (entries.length == 3 &&
MOD0.equals(entries[0].getLoginModuleName()) &&
AppConfigurationEntry.LoginModuleControlFlag.SUFFICIENT ==
entries[0].getControlFlag() &&
MOD1.equals(entries[1].getLoginModuleName()) &&
AppConfigurationEntry.LoginModuleControlFlag.REQUIRED ==
entries[1].getControlFlag() &&
MOD2.equals(entries[2].getLoginModuleName()) &&
AppConfigurationEntry.LoginModuleControlFlag.OPTIONAL ==
entries[2].getControlFlag()) {
System.out.println("test " + testnum + ".4 passed");
} else {
throw new SecurityException("test " + testnum + ".4 failed");
}
return testnum;
}
private void doCustomTest(Configuration c,
int testnum,
Provider custom) throws Exception {
testnum = doCommon(c, testnum);
// test getProvider
if (custom == c.getProvider() &&
"GetInstanceProvider".equals(c.getProvider().getName())) {
System.out.println("test " + testnum + " (getProvider) passed");
} else {
throw new SecurityException
("test " + testnum + " (getProvider) failed");
}
// test getType
if ("GetInstanceConfigSpi".equals(c.getType())) {
System.out.println("test " + testnum + "(getType) passed");
} else {
throw new SecurityException("test " + testnum +
" (getType) failed");
}
}
private void doTest(Configuration c, int testnum) throws Exception {
testnum = doCommon(c, testnum);
// test getProvider
if ("SUN".equals(c.getProvider().getName())) {
System.out.println("test " + testnum + " (getProvider) passed");
} else {
throw new SecurityException("test " + testnum +
" (getProvider) failed");
}
// test getType
if (JAVA_CONFIG.equals(c.getType())) {
System.out.println("test " + testnum + " (getType) passed");
} else {
throw new SecurityException("test " + testnum +
" (getType) failed");
}
}
private void doTestURI(Configuration c,
Configuration.Parameters uriParam,
int testnum) throws Exception {
AppConfigurationEntry[] entries = c.getAppConfigurationEntry("four");
if (entries.length == 4 &&
MOD0.equals(entries[0].getLoginModuleName()) &&
AppConfigurationEntry.LoginModuleControlFlag.SUFFICIENT ==
entries[0].getControlFlag() &&
MOD1.equals(entries[1].getLoginModuleName()) &&
AppConfigurationEntry.LoginModuleControlFlag.REQUIRED ==
entries[1].getControlFlag() &&
MOD2.equals(entries[2].getLoginModuleName()) &&
AppConfigurationEntry.LoginModuleControlFlag.OPTIONAL ==
entries[2].getControlFlag() &&
MOD3.equals(entries[3].getLoginModuleName()) &&
AppConfigurationEntry.LoginModuleControlFlag.REQUIRED ==
entries[3].getControlFlag()) {
System.out.println("test " + testnum + ".1 passed");
} else {
throw new SecurityException("test " + testnum + ".1 failed");
}
// test getProvider
if ("SUN".equals(c.getProvider().getName())) {
System.out.println("test " + testnum + " (getProvider) passed");
} else {
throw new SecurityException("test " + testnum +
" (getProvider) failed");
}
// test getType
if (JAVA_CONFIG.equals(c.getType())) {
System.out.println("test " + testnum + " (getType) passed");
} else {
throw new SecurityException("test " + testnum +
" (getType) failed");
}
// test getParameters
if (uriParam.equals(c.getParameters())) {
System.out.println("test " + testnum + " (getParameters) passed");
} else {
throw new SecurityException("test " + testnum +
" (getParameters) failed");
}
}
}
